Laying an asphalt-based surface in a Paris street, c1900. Sand is being spread to stop the surface from adhering to traffic until set. Workmen are cleaning and heating their tools in brazier. Raw asphalt is found in natural deposits and is also a by-product of the petroleum and coal-tar industries. Liebig trade card.
